Pocket Guide To Depression Glass More Author:Gene Florence, Cathy Florence Depression glass is defined in this book as the colored glassware made primarily during the Depression years in the colors of amber, green, pink, blue, red, yellow, white, and crystal. There are other colors and some of the glassware included in this book was made later than the Depression era; but it has still been collected as that glass... more »ware primarily because of its color. The main emphasis of this book is given to the inexpensively made glassware produced in quantity and sold through the five and dime stores or given away as premiums or included with the purchase of other products, e.g.; spice shakers containing a certain brand spice.« less
